Example:
Two tasks, one starts in week A and the other one in week B. Both repeat bi-weekly. There is no column in the task list which displays the next occurence of the task. Also, the balloon (hovering over a task) only shows the original start and due dates but not the next occurence. It is impossible to tell which of the two tasks in the example occurs next (without calculating manually).

Reproducible: Always



Expected Results:  
Expected behaviour/enhancement: Column or line in description which displays the next occurence of a repeating task. Also, "Due in" should display the number of days/hours/minutes until the next occurence.
